memspy/Driver/Kernel/Source/SubChannels/MemSpyDriverLogChanMisc.cpp
branchRCL_3
changeset 59 8ad140f3dd41
parent 49 7fdc9a71d314
--- a/memspy/Driver/Kernel/Source/SubChannels/MemSpyDriverLogChanMisc.cpp	Wed Sep 15 13:53:27 2010 +0300
+++ b/memspy/Driver/Kernel/Source/SubChannels/MemSpyDriverLogChanMisc.cpp	Wed Oct 13 16:17:58 2010 +0300
@@ -171,6 +171,7 @@
 
         DObjectCon* container = Kern::Containers()[ EProcess ];
         container->Wait();
+        NKern::LockSystem();
 
         const TInt count = container->Count();
         for(TInt i=0; i<count; i++)
@@ -192,7 +193,9 @@
                 }
             }
 
+        NKern::UnlockSystem();
         container->Signal();
+
     	NKern::ThreadLeaveCS();
         }